M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ge – 2015.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education is a
edited collection
that
talks about
subjects
regarding open
educational resources
(OER) and
massively open online courses (MOOC).
The latest
advances in
distance learning technology have made it possible for
people
in every nation on earth
to take part in classes online.
These online MOOCs are
commonly free
for learners but do not
consistently
lead to formal accreditation.
